HomeMy WebLinkAboutRESOLUTIONS - 07111989 - 89-448 THE BOARD OF SUPERVISORS OF CONTRA COSTA COUNTY, CALIFORNIA IN THE MATTER OF ) Proclaiming July 16, 1989 as ) RESOLUTION NO. 89/448 Port Chicago Memorial Day ) WHEREAS, Monday,July 17, 1989 is the 45th anniversary of the Port Chicago explosion in which 320military and civilian personnel of the S.S.E.A.Bryan died with the resulting destruction of the Quinault Victory; and WHEREAS,The United States Navy Armed Guard Veterans of World War II have sponsored the construction of a monument to commemorate this tragedy and memorialize those who died;and WHEREAS, The monument, which will be placed at the site of the approaches to the pier which was also destroyed in the explosion and fire,will be dedicated by the Armed Guard Veterans of World War II and the Naval Weapons Station Concord on Sunday, July 16, 1989 at 10:30 A.M. NOW THEREFORE BE IT BY THE BOARD OF SUPERVISORS OF THE COUNTY OF CONTRA COSTA,RESOLVED: That the Board of Supervisors recognizes this tragic event which touched the lives of many Contra Costa County residents, and BE IT FURTHER RESOLVED: That the Board of Supervisors expresses its appreciation to the United States Navy Armed Guard Veterans of World War II for their leadership in permanently memorializing these 320 innocent military and civilian individuals, and BE IT FURTHER RESOLVED: That the Board of Supervisors proclaims Sunday,July 16, 1989 as Port Chicago Memorial Day in Contra Costa County in commemoration of the explosion of the S.S. E.A. Bryan and in tribute to the 320 innocent lives which were lost.
